117.info
人生若只如初见

idea如何创建xml文件

要创建一个XML文件,您可以使用以下步骤:

  1. 导入所需的XML库。例如,如果您使用Python,可以使用import xml.etree.ElementTree as ET导入ElementTree库。

  2. 创建XML文件的根元素。使用ET.Element()函数创建一个元素对象,并指定元素的名称。例如,root = ET.Element("根元素名称")

  3. 创建其他元素,并将它们作为子元素添加到根元素中。使用ET.SubElement()函数创建一个元素对象,并指定元素的名称和父元素。例如,child = ET.SubElement(root, "子元素名称")

  4. 为元素添加属性。使用元素对象的set()方法,为元素添加属性。例如,child.set("属性名称", "属性值")

  5. 为元素添加文本内容。使用元素对象的text属性,为元素添加文本内容。例如,child.text = "文本内容"

  6. 创建XML文档对象。使用ET.ElementTree()函数创建一个XML文档对象,并指定根元素。例如,tree = ET.ElementTree(root)

  7. 将XML文档对象写入文件。使用文档对象的write()方法,将XML文档对象写入文件。例如,tree.write("文件路径")

以下是一个完整的示例代码,演示了如何创建一个包含两个元素的XML文件:

import xml.etree.ElementTree as ET

# 创建根元素
root = ET.Element("root")

# 创建子元素1,并添加属性和文本内容
child1 = ET.SubElement(root, "child1")
child1.set("属性1", "值1")
child1.text = "文本内容1"

# 创建子元素2,并添加属性和文本内容
child2 = ET.SubElement(root, "child2")
child2.set("属性2", "值2")
child2.text = "文本内容2"

# 创建XML文档对象
tree = ET.ElementTree(root)

# 将XML文档对象写入文件
tree.write("example.xml")

运行此代码后,将在当前目录下创建一个名为"example.xml"的文件,其中包含两个元素和它们的属性和文本内容。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fec23AzsLAA5UAFU.html

推荐文章

  • idea怎么生成getter和setter方法

    要生成getter和setter方法,可以按照以下步骤进行操作: 确定需要生成getter和setter方法的属性名称。 在类中添加私有属性,并使用合适的数据类型进行声明。例如...

  • idea的annotate如何设置

    要设置idea的annotate,您可以按照以下步骤进行操作: 打开IntelliJ IDEA软件并在您的项目中打开代码文件。
    在代码编辑器中找到您想要进行annotate的行或代...

  • idea文件怎么更新到已有本地仓库

    要将idea文件更新到已有的本地仓库,按照以下步骤进行操作: 打开IDEA的“VCS”菜单并选择“Git”>“Commit File”(或使用快捷键Ctrl+K)。
    在Commit窗口中...

  • idea大小写转换的方法是什么

    将字符串转换为大写或小写的方法取决于所使用的编程语言。以下是几种常见的编程语言的示例: Python: 将字符串转换为大写:string.upper()
    将字符串转换为小...

  • linux查看端口监听的方式有哪几种

    Linux中查看端口监听的方式有以下几种: 使用netstat命令:netstat命令可以列出当前正在监听的端口和与之关联的进程。常用的选项有:
    -a:显示所有端口(包...

  • oracle11g监听无法启动怎么解决

    如果Oracle 11g监听无法启动,可以尝试以下解决方法: 检查监听器配置文件(listener.ora)是否正确配置。确保监听器的监听地址、端口等参数正确设置。 检查监听...

  • mysql中如何用update更新表数据

    要在MySQL中使用UPDATE语句来更新表数据,可以按照以下步骤进行操作: 打开MySQL命令行客户端或其他MySQL图形界面工具,连接到MySQL数据库服务器。 确保已选择要...

  • SQLServer数据库怎么恢复挂起状态

    要恢复SQL Server数据库的挂起状态,可以尝试以下步骤: 使用SSMS(SQL Server Management Studio)连接到SQL Server数据库实例。
    在对象资源管理器中,选择...